INFORMATION is being sought by police after a man was caught acting suspiciously in a public toilet block in Chippenham.

Police received reports of a man acting suspiciously in the toilets behind the tea rooms in Monkton Park at 3.45pm on Wednesday (May 31), before he left and headed towards the bridge.

He is described as white, aged in his late 30s or early 40s, just over 5ft tall, with tanned skin and a shaved head.

He had stubble on his face, dark eyes and was wearing a white t-shirt, dark trousers and was carrying a white Superdry shoulder bag.

PCSO Pete Collins said: “We'd like to hear from anyone who may have seen this man in the area, or anyone who may know who he is from the description we have received.

“We have received ongoing reports of anti-social behaviour in this area and will be increasing patrols around the Monkton Park area in a bid to stamp this out.”

Anyone with information should call police on 101 or Crimestoppers on 0800 555 111.
